Output 512116b00d3d8a69e33c1348b3524e91b5cb1e07c99624fd527f263f5b10bd44:6

value
383597038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3929d550733d3eda0061ec14f17ba19070425de9 OP_EQUAL
address
MD7QrzPdMWj35gJmj6cXpcUTrbGMvHtuBe
transaction
512116b00d3d8a69e33c1348b3524e91b5cb1e07c99624fd527f263f5b10bd44
spent
true